diff options
| author | Laurent Bercot <ska-skaware@skarnet.org> | 2025-12-18 06:01:04 +0000 |
|---|---|---|
| committer | Laurent Bercot <ska-skaware@skarnet.org> | 2025-12-18 06:01:04 +0000 |
| commit | b045a4108a5a7a990db8e245365725b0694fea45 (patch) | |
| tree | 55d1c0df0704395472837354522cc29dd616785d /src | |
| parent | 82a99e9cd7251135bb05505a2fa350dcf68819f1 (diff) | |
| download | skalibs-b045a4108a5a7a990db8e245365725b0694fea45.tar.gz | |
fix string_index to take a length
Diffstat (limited to 'src')
| -rw-r--r-- | src/libstddjb/string_index.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/libstddjb/string_index.c b/src/libstddjb/string_index.c index c352e77..1c65a85 100644 --- a/src/libstddjb/string_index.c +++ b/src/libstddjb/string_index.c @@ -10,6 +10,7 @@ int string_index (char *s, size_t start, size_t len, char delim, genalloc *indic int wasnull = !indices->s ; int inword = 0 ; + len += start ; for (size_t i = start ; i < len ; i++) { if (s[i] == delim) |
